What is Instagram Scrapper Why You Need it Benefits Installation Usage and More

Naproxy

I. Introduction


1. Instagram scrapper is a tool or software that allows you to extract data from Instagram. It can scrape various information from Instagram profiles, posts, comments, hashtags, and more. This data can be used for various purposes, such as market research, competitor analysis, content creation, and growth strategies on Instagram.

2. There are several reasons why you may need an Instagram scrapper. Firstly, it can help you gather valuable data about your target audience, competitors, and industry trends. This information can be used to optimize your Instagram marketing strategy and make informed decisions.

Secondly, an Instagram scrapper can save you time and effort by automating the process of collecting data. Instead of manually searching and compiling information, the scrapper can do it for you in a matter of minutes. This allows you to focus on other important tasks and improves your overall productivity.

Lastly, having access to data from Instagram can give you a competitive edge. By analyzing the data, you can gain insights into what content performs well, which hashtags are trending, and how your audience is engaging with your competitors. This information can help you tailor your Instagram strategy to stand out and attract more followers.

3. In terms of security, using an Instagram scrapper can be advantageous because it eliminates the need to share your login credentials with third-party applications. Instead, the scrapper accesses publicly available data on Instagram without requiring your personal information. This reduces the risk of your account being compromised or misused.

Stability is another benefit of using an Instagram scrapper. Since it automates the data extraction process, you can rely on it to consistently gather data without human error. This ensures that you have a steady stream of information for analysis and decision-making.

Anonymity is also an advantage of using an Instagram scrapper. By not logging into your account directly, the scrapper allows you to remain anonymous while extracting data. This can be particularly useful if you want to gather information without revealing your identity or intentions.

Overall, an Instagram scrapper offers security by keeping your account information safe, stability by automating data gathering, and anonymity by allowing you to extract data without revealing your identity.

II. Advantages of instagram scrapper


A. How Do Instagram Scrapers Bolster Security?

1. Instagram scrapers contribute to online security by providing an additional layer of protection against potential threats. They allow users to access and gather data from Instagram without directly interacting with the platform, reducing the risk of exposing personal information or being targeted by malicious actors.

2. To ensure the security of personal data when using an Instagram scraper, these tools implement various protective measures. Some common features include data encryption, secure connections (HTTPS), and user authentication. Additionally, reputable Instagram scrapers may have privacy policies in place to outline how they handle and protect user data.

B. Why Do Instagram Scrapers Ensure Unwavering Stability?

1. Instagram scrapers act as a solution for maintaining a consistent internet connection by bypassing potential network disruptions or limitations. They can retrieve data from Instagram even when the user's internet connection is weak or unstable. This ensures that users can continue their tasks without interruptions caused by connectivity issues.

2. Stability is a critical factor when using Instagram scrapers, especially for specific online tasks such as data analysis, marketing campaigns, or research. Consistent scraping allows for accurate and reliable results, ensuring that users can rely on the data they collect for decision-making processes.

C. How Do Instagram Scrapers Uphold Anonymity?

1. Yes, Instagram scrapers can help achieve anonymity to a certain extent. By acting as an intermediary between the user and Instagram, these tools can mask the user's IP address and other identifying information. This provides a level of anonymity and privacy while accessing Instagram's content.

However, it's important to note that complete anonymity is not guaranteed, as Instagram may still be able to track certain activities or patterns associated with the scraper. To enhance anonymity further, users can consider combining an Instagram scraper with other privacy-enhancing techniques like using a virtual private network (VPN).

In conclusion, Instagram scrapers contribute to online security by reducing the risk of exposing personal information. They ensure unwavering stability by bypassing network disruptions, and also provide a level of anonymity by masking the user's IP address. However, it is important for users to select a reputable Instagram scraper and take additional privacy measures for enhanced security.

III. Selecting the Right instagram scrapper Provider


A. Provider Reputation is Essential for Instagram Scraper

1. Assessing and Identifying Reputable Instagram Scraper Providers:
When evaluating the reputation of an Instagram scraper provider, consider the following factors:

a. Reviews and Testimonials: Look for reviews and testimonials from current or previous customers. These can provide insights into the provider's reliability, customer support, and overall performance.

b. Online Presence: Check if the provider has a professional website, social media presence, and active community engagement. A reputable provider will often have an established online presence.

c. Longevity in the Industry: Consider the provider's experience and how long they have been offering their services. Established providers with a solid track record are more likely to be reputable.

d. Refund and Satisfaction Guarantees: Reputable providers typically offer refund policies or satisfaction guarantees. This shows their commitment to customer satisfaction and confidence in their service.

e. Legal Compliance: Ensure that the provider operates within legal boundaries and adheres to Instagram's terms of service. Avoid providers that engage in unethical or illegal activities.

B. Impact of Pricing on Decision-Making

1. Pricing Structure of Instagram Scraper Providers:
The pricing structure of Instagram scraper providers can influence decision-making in several ways:

a. Budget Considerations: Different providers offer varying pricing plans, including monthly subscriptions, pay-as-you-go, or custom plans. Consider your budget and choose a provider whose pricing aligns with your financial capabilities.

b. Features and Limits: Compare the features and usage limits offered by different providers at different price points. Evaluate if the features provided justify the cost and if the usage limits meet your requirements.

2. Achieving a Balance Between Cost and Quality:
To find a balance between cost and quality with Instagram scraper providers, consider the following strategies:

a. Free Trials or Trials: Many providers offer free trials or trials at a reduced cost. Utilize these opportunities to test the service and assess its performance before making a long-term commitment.

b. Comparison and Research: Conduct thorough research and compare the pricing and features of different providers. Look for feedback from other users to determine if the price reflects the quality and reliability of the service.

c. Scalability: Consider your future needs and whether the provider offers scalability options. It may be beneficial to invest in a slightly higher-priced plan if it allows for growth and scalability as your requirements increase.

C. Role of Geographic Location Selection

1. Benefits of Geographic Diversity in Instagram Scraper Locations:
Choosing an Instagram scraper provider with a diverse range of geographic locations offers several advantages:

a. Enhanced Performance: Accessing Instagram from multiple locations improves scraping speed and reduces latency. This ensures a smoother and more efficient scraping experience.

b. Geographically Targeted Scraping: If you require data from specific regions or countries, having access to different geographic locations allows you to scrape content from those areas more effectively.

c. Avoiding IP Blocks and Restrictions: Instagram may impose restrictions or temporarily block IP addresses that generate excessive requests. By using different geographic locations, you can rotate IP addresses and mitigate the risk of being blocked.

D. Impact of Customer Support on Reliability

1. Guidelines for Evaluating Customer Service Quality of Instagram Scraper Providers:
Consider the following guidelines to assess the customer support quality of an Instagram scraper provider:

a. Responsiveness: Evaluate the provider's response time to inquiries or support tickets. A prompt and helpful response indicates their commitment to customer satisfaction.

b. Support Channels: Check the availability and accessibility of support channels such as email, live chat, or phone support. Multiple support options ensure that you can reach out in case of any issues.

c. Knowledge Base and Documentation: A comprehensive knowledge base or documentation section demonstrates the provider's commitment to assisting customers with self-help resources.

d. Customer Feedback: Look for reviews or feedback from other users regarding the provider's customer support. Positive experiences indicate that the provider values and prioritizes customer satisfaction.

In conclusion, when selecting an Instagram scraper provider, reputation, pricing structure, geographic location selection, and customer support quality are crucial factors to consider. Conduct thorough research, assess these aspects, and choose a provider that aligns with your specific requirements and budget.

IV. Setup and Configuration


A. How to Install Instagram Scrapper?

1. General Steps for Installing Instagram Scrapper:
Installing Instagram Scrapper involves the following steps:

a. Download the Instagram Scrapper package: Visit the official website or GitHub repository of the Instagram Scrapper project and download the latest version of the package.

b. Install Python: Instagram Scrapper is built on Python, so ensure that Python is installed on your system. You can download and install Python from the official Python website (https://www.python.org).

c. Install Required Dependencies: Instagram Scrapper requires certain dependencies to be installed. Use the package manager "pip" to install the required dependencies. Open the command prompt or terminal and run the following command:
```
pip install InstagramScraper
```

d. Verify Installation: Once the installation is complete, you can verify it by running a simple command like `instagram-scraper --help`. If the command displays the help information, the installation was successful.

2. Software or Tools Required for the Installation Process:
To install Instagram Scrapper, you need the following software or tools:

a. Python: Install the latest version of Python, which can be downloaded from the official Python website (https://www.python.org).

b. Package Manager: Make sure you have the package manager "pip" installed. Pip is usually included with Python installations.

B. How to Configure Instagram Scrapper?

1. Primary Configuration Options and Settings:
Instagram Scrapper provides several configuration options to customize the scraping process. Some of the primary configuration options include:

a. Username or Hashtag: Specify the target Instagram username or hashtag that you want to scrape.

b. Output Folder: Set the folder where the scraped data will be saved.

c. Media Types: Choose the types of media you want to scrape, such as images, videos, or both.

d. Maximum Limit: Define the maximum number of media items to scrape.

e. Login Credentials: If needed, provide Instagram login credentials to access private profiles.

2. Proxy Settings Optimization Recommendations:
When using Instagram Scrapper, proxy settings can help improve performance and ensure anonymity. Here are some recommendations:

a. Dedicated Proxies: Consider using dedicated proxies for scraping Instagram to avoid IP blocking or rate limiting issues.

b. Rotating Proxies: If you need to scrape a large number of profiles or hashtags, rotating proxies can help distribute requests across different IP addresses, preventing detection.

c. Proxies with Residential IP Addresses: Residential proxies mimic real user behavior and can be more effective in evading detection mechanisms implemented by Instagram.

d. IP Rotation Frequency: Adjust the frequency of IP rotation based on the scraping volume and sensitivity of the targeted profiles. Slow down requests and avoid aggressive scraping to minimize the chance of being flagged.

e. Proxy Provider: Choose a reputable proxy provider that offers reliable and high-quality proxies to ensure stability and effectiveness.

By following these steps and optimizing the configuration settings, you can successfully install and configure Instagram Scrapper for your scraping needs.

V. Best Practices


A. How to Use Instagram Scrapper Responsibly?

1. Ethical considerations and legal responsibilities:
When using an Instagram scrapper, it is important to be aware of ethical considerations and legal responsibilities. Instagram has a set of terms and conditions that users must comply with, and scraping data from Instagram may violate these terms. Additionally, scraping may also infringe on copyright laws or breach privacy rights. Therefore, it is crucial to understand and respect these ethical and legal boundaries.

2. Guidelines for responsible and ethical proxy usage with Instagram scrapper:
To use an Instagram scrapper responsibly, it is advisable to follow these guidelines:

a. Obtain proper consent: Before scraping any data, ensure that you have obtained proper consent from the Instagram users whose data you intend to scrape. This includes respecting their privacy settings and adhering to any applicable laws.

b. Use a dedicated proxy: To maintain anonymity and prevent IP blocking, using a dedicated proxy is recommended. This helps in distributing the scraping requests across multiple IP addresses, reducing the chance of being detected or blocked by Instagram.

c. Respect rate limits: Instagram imposes rate limits on API calls to prevent abuse and maintain platform stability. It is important to respect these limits and avoid overloading the servers. Adhere to the guidelines provided by Instagram's API documentation.

d. Avoid excessive scraping: It is essential to use scraping responsibly and avoid excessive requests that may burden Instagram's servers or violate their terms and conditions. Only collect the data that you have proper authorization for and require for your intended purpose.

B. How to Monitor and Maintain Instagram Scrapper?

1. Importance of regular monitoring and maintenance:
Regular monitoring and maintenance of an Instagram scrapper are necessary to ensure its optimal performance, security, and stability. By monitoring the scrapper, you can identify any issues, errors, or inconsistencies in the scraping process and take prompt actions to rectify them. Maintenance activities help in keeping the scrapper up to date, secure, and aligned with Instagram's API changes.

2. Best practices for troubleshooting common issues with Instagram scrapper:
When troubleshooting common issues with an Instagram scrapper, consider the following best practices:

a. Check API credentials: Verify that the API credentials (such as access tokens) used by the scrapper are correct and not expired. This is often a common cause of authentication failures.

b. Monitor server resources: Keep an eye on server resources like CPU usage, memory, and disk space. High resource usage may impact the scrapper's performance and cause unexpected errors.

c. Handle errors gracefully: Implement error handling mechanisms within the scrapper to handle any API errors, timeouts, or connection issues. This helps in capturing and resolving errors without disrupting the scraping process.

d. Stay updated with API changes: Instagram frequently updates its API, and it is crucial to stay informed about any changes that may impact the scrapper. Regularly check for updates from Instagram's developer resources and make necessary adjustments to the scrapper's code or configuration.

e. Monitor data quality: Ensure that the scraped data is accurate and relevant. Regularly check the quality of the scraped data to identify any anomalies or inconsistencies that may require troubleshooting.

By following these best practices, you can effectively troubleshoot common issues and maintain a reliable Instagram scrapper.

VI. Conclusion


1. The primary advantages of using an Instagram scrapper include:

a) Data Extraction: Instagram scrappers allow users to extract large amounts of data from Instagram profiles, posts, hashtags, and locations. This data can be used for various purposes such as market research, competitor analysis, and content planning.

b) Automation: Instagram scrappers automate the process of data extraction, eliminating the need for manual data collection. This saves time and effort, allowing users to focus on other important tasks.

c) Insights and Analytics: By using an Instagram scrapper, users can gain valuable insights and analytics about their own Instagram account or that of their competitors. This information can be used to track follower growth, engagement rates, popular content, and more.

d) Targeted Marketing: With the data obtained from an Instagram scrapper, users can create targeted marketing campaigns. They can identify their target audience, analyze their interests, and tailor their content accordingly to increase engagement and conversion rates.

2. To conclude the guide for Instagram scrapper, here are some final recommendations and tips:

a) Choose a Reliable Provider: When selecting an Instagram scrapper, opt for a reputable provider that offers reliable and up-to-date services. Look for positive reviews, customer testimonials, and a good track record.

b) Consider Security and Anonymity: Ensure that the Instagram scrapper you choose prioritizes security and anonymity. Look for features like IP rotation, HTTPS encryption, and user-agent rotation to protect your data and identity.

c) Regular Updates: Instagram frequently updates its platform, which can affect the functionality of scrappers. Choose a scrapper that provides regular updates to adapt to these changes and maintain its effectiveness.

d) Compliance with Instagram's Terms of Service: It's important to use an Instagram scrapper in compliance with Instagram's terms of service. Avoid actions that may violate their policies, such as aggressive scraping or spamming.

e) Test and Monitor: Before launching large-scale scraping activities, test the scrapper with small batches of data to ensure it functions correctly. Monitor the process to identify any potential issues or errors.

3. Readers can be encouraged to make informed decisions when considering the purchase of an Instagram scrapper by:

a) Researching: Encourage readers to conduct thorough research on different Instagram scrappers available in the market. They should compare features, pricing, and customer reviews to find the option that best suits their needs.

b) Trial Periods or Demos: Suggest that readers take advantage of any trial periods or demos offered by scrapper providers. This allows them to test the functionality and usability of the scrapper before making a purchase.

c) Seeking Recommendations: Encourage readers to seek recommendations from industry peers or experts who have experience using Instagram scrappers. Their insights and advice can help readers make a more informed decision.

d) Consider Support and Documentation: Highlight the importance of considering the availability of customer support and detailed documentation when selecting an Instagram scrapper. This ensures that readers have assistance and resources to resolve any issues or queries that may arise.

e) Start Small: Advise readers to start with smaller projects or data extractions initially to familiarize themselves with the scrapper's capabilities and limitations. This approach allows them to gain confidence and expertise before scaling up their operations.

f) Stay Updated: Remind readers to stay updated with the latest Instagram policies and guidelines regarding data scraping. This helps them ensure compliance and avoid any potential penalties or restrictions.

By following these recommendations and tips, readers can make informed decisions and choose the most suitable Instagram scrapper for their requirements.